Description

NGC-5866 is a 10.7 magnitude lenticular galaxy in Draco.  This galaxy is now generally accepted to be M-102, which for many years was a famous "missing" Messier object.  Research has determined that, based on the descriptions of both Messier and Pierre Mechain, NGC-5866 was originally recorded as M-102, but with incorrect coordinates.  Also visible in this image, at the left edge, is a 16th magnitude elliptical galaxy that is less than 1/2 arc minute in diameter.
